Evaluating Project Requirements Before Choosing a Dumpster

Before renting a dumpster, it is important to evaluate your project carefully. Consider the type of materials you will be disposing of and the total volume of debris that may accumulate. Waste types vary between projects, and knowing this helps in handling them efficiently. A thorough assessment helps you determine the right size and type of dumpster to support your project efficiently.

Consider how long your project will last and how often you will need the dumpster emptied. Planning ahead ensures that your dumpster is available for the entire time you need it, without interruptions or delays. Knowing your waste needs ahead of time prevents problems and keeps your project on track.

Picking the Ideal Dumpster for Every Task

The right dumpster choice is essential for smooth project execution. A dumpster that is too small might fill up quickly, while one that is too large could take up unnecessary space. Aim for a dumpster that fits your waste needs without over- or under-sizing. Smaller home projects often use medium dumpsters, whereas bigger sites require larger containers for heavy debris.

Also, consider how easy it will be to access the dumpster. Make sure the delivery area is free of obstructions and has enough room for placement and pickup. Clear instructions to your rental provider about your preferred spot can help ensure a smooth delivery process. Strategic placement improves access, safety, and workflow during your project.

Getting Your Site Ready for Dumpster Delivery

Before the dumpster arrives, make sure the area is ready. Choose a solid, flat surface where the dumpster can be safely placed without damaging the ground. Ideal surfaces include paved driveways, gravel areas, or construction sites. Before the delivery truck arrives, clear any vehicles, tools, or materials that could block access to the site. Taking these precautions prevents delays and ensures smooth delivery.

Be sure to confirm the delivery schedule and placement details with your provider. Be sure to specify when you will need the dumpster and how long it will stay on-site. This helps avoid scheduling conflicts and ensures that your dumpster is available exactly when your project demands it. Effective planning ensures smooth operations, so you can concentrate on work rather than waste.

Maximizing Space and Loading Efficiency

Properly loading a dumpster allows you to utilize every inch of space. Start by placing flat and heavy items at the bottom, followed by lighter materials on top. Disassembling large items before disposal prevents wasted room and keeps things organized. Distribute weight evenly throughout the dumpster to keep it stable during both use and transport.

Never exceed the dumpster’s height limit or overpack it. Stacking above the rim is unsafe and can interfere with transportation. Careful loading prevents overflow and ensures everything fits properly. With a little planning, you can maximize every inch of space and minimize the number of pickups needed during your project.

Dumpster Do’s and Don’ts

One of the most common questions clients ask is what materials can safely go into a dumpster. While most household and construction waste is acceptable, some items are restricted due to environmental and safety regulations. Common prohibited materials include paints, chemicals, batteries, and certain types of appliances. Understanding these restrictions beforehand helps avoid potential fines or complications during disposal.

Check with your rental company which items are allowed and which are not before you begin. Sorting items properly ensures safety, compliance, and environmental responsibility. By being informed and organized, you not only protect the environment but also keep your project running smoothly from beginning to end.

Keeping Your Project on Schedule with Timely Dumpster Removal

Schedule a pickup once the container is ready or your project is ending. Advance scheduling guarantees timely removal and open space for continued work. Timely pickups also help prevent overflow and maintain compliance with local regulations. Tracking the project timeline allows for smooth waste management and clean surroundings.

Long-term projects benefit from regular pickup schedules. A scheduled plan keeps waste under control throughout the project. Consistent communication and reliable scheduling keep your workflow steady, allowing you to focus on completing your project goals while maintaining a clean and organized environment.
